This paper reports facile integration of a free-standing nanofiber membrane in a microfluidic device by electrolyte-assisted electrospinning, called ELES. We introduced an electrolyte solution as a collector for nanofibers, which enables flexible shaping of the collector from a two-dimensional to three-dimensional geometry. Furthermore, the electrolyte solution, filled in a microchannel of a microfluidic device, allows the nanofiber membrane to be spontaneously integrated with the device.
